Roseville Theater Arts Academy
Roseville Theater Arts Academy reported paying Megan Hoyt, Director, $76,755 in total compensation (FY 2024).
That places Megan Hoyt at approximately the 64th percentile among 33 similarly sized arts, culture & humanities nonprofits (median $74,500).
